Practical Notes for Designers and Business Owners
Before finalizing any commercial design project, I recommend a rigorous testing phase. Here are my practical notes for getting the most out of this digital product:
- Test on Real Packaging Mockups: Combine this tee mockup with images of your actual packaging to see how the brand elements interact in a unified scene.
- Check Font Pairings: Preview your design beside serif font, sans serif font, script font, and handwritten font styles. The clean nature of the Bella Canvas 3001 pairs beautifully with modern sans serifs but can also soften bold display fonts.
- Inspect File Quality: Ensure you are working with high-resolution PNG design files or SVG design formats if available. Check PNG transparency to ensure seamless integration into your existing layouts.
- Compare with Competitors: Look at competitor packaging and social media feeds. Does your mockup stand out? Does it offer a clearer, more professional look?
- Verify Licensing: Always confirm the commercial license terms. Whether you are using this for client work, business branding, or physical product sales, understanding the rights associated with your design assets is critical for legal safety.
For those using platforms like Canva, this type of asset can often be integrated as a Canva template element, streamlining the workflow for non-designers. However, for custom packaging design and intricate product label work, professional editing software is recommended to maintain the integrity of the illustration and clipart elements you may add.
